Botanical Characteristics of Apium graveolens
Apium graveolens is a biennial plant that belongs to the Apiaceae family, which also includes well-known herbs and vegetables such as parsley, carrots, and fennel. It thrives in moist, nutrient-rich soil and requires consistent watering to grow properly. The plant develops long, fibrous stalks, deeply green leaves, and a strong, aromatic scent that distinguishes it from other vegetables.
The plant produces small white flowers arranged in umbrella-like clusters known as umbels, followed by tiny seeds that are highly concentrated in flavor and nutrients. Each part of the plant serves a functional purpose, contributing to its versatility in both culinary and medicinal applications. This botanical structure is one of the reasons why celery has remained an important crop in agriculture and nutrition.
Main Varieties of Pravi Celer
Pravi celer can be categorized into several main varieties, each cultivated for a specific part of the plant. Stalk celery, often referred to as Pascal celery, is the most commonly consumed type in Western countries. It is prized for its crisp texture, mild flavor, and versatility in both raw and cooked dishes, making it a staple in many kitchens.
Another significant variety is celeriac, also known as root celery, which is grown primarily for its large, bulbous root. This variety has a denser texture and a nutty, earthy flavor that makes it ideal for soups, mashes, and roasted dishes. Leaf celery, on the other hand, is cultivated for its aromatic leaves and seeds, offering a more intense flavor profile that enhances traditional recipes and herbal preparations.
Nutritional Value and Composition
Pravi celer is widely recognized for its impressive nutritional profile despite being extremely low in calories. Composed of approximately 95 percent water, it serves as an excellent hydrating food that supports overall bodily functions. Its low calorie content makes it particularly appealing for individuals focused on weight management and healthy eating.
In addition to hydration, celery provides essential vitamins such as vitamin K, vitamin C, and vitamin A, along with important minerals like potassium, calcium, and magnesium. The presence of dietary fiber supports digestive health and helps regulate blood sugar levels. These combined nutrients make pravi celer a valuable component of a balanced and nutrient-rich diet.

Role in Heart Health and Blood Pressure
One of the most notable benefits of pravi celer is its positive impact on heart health. The presence of phthalides, natural compounds found in celery, helps relax the muscles around blood vessels, improving circulation and reducing blood pressure. This effect supports cardiovascular health and reduces the risk of hypertension.
In addition to phthalides, celery contains potassium and fiber, both of which are essential for maintaining a healthy heart. Regular consumption of celery can contribute to better cholesterol levels and overall cardiovascular function. These benefits make it a valuable food for individuals seeking to improve or maintain heart health.
Culinary Uses of Pravi Celer
Pravi celer is a highly versatile ingredient that can be used in a wide range of culinary applications. Its crisp texture and refreshing taste make it ideal for raw consumption in salads and snacks. It pairs well with dips such as hummus or peanut butter, offering a healthy and satisfying option for quick meals.
In cooking, celery serves as a foundational ingredient in many cuisines. It is part of classic flavor bases such as the French mirepoix and the Cajun “holy trinity,” which are used to build depth and complexity in soups, stews, and sauces. Its ability to enhance flavor without overpowering other ingredients makes it an essential component in both traditional and modern cooking.

Safety, Allergies, and Precautions
Although pravi celer is generally safe for most individuals, it is important to be aware of potential allergies and sensitivities. Celery is considered a common allergen in some regions, particularly in Europe, and may cause reactions in individuals with pollen-related allergies. Symptoms can range from mild discomfort to more severe reactions.
Certain precautions should also be taken when consuming celery in large amounts. Pregnant women are advised to avoid excessive intake of celery seeds or essential oils, as they may stimulate the uterus. Additionally, celery may interact with certain medications, including blood thinners and thyroid treatments, making moderation and professional guidance important.

A Harvest Before It Was Ever a Habit
Every batch of coffee begins as a crop, grown on a specific piece of land, picked at a specific point in ripeness, and processed using methods that vary by region and producer. The variety of bean, the altitude it grew at, the soil composition, and the way the cherries were dried or washed after picking all shape the eventual flavor in ways no amount of skillful brewing can add back in if they were absent to begin with.
This is easy to forget because the finished product arrives at a kitchen counter looking uniform, a bag of dark, similarly sized beans that reveals nothing about the specific hillside or harvest season behind it. The uniformity is part of what makes coffee convenient. It also obscures a genuinely agricultural product behind something that functions, for most people, more like a household staple.
Sourcing Decisions People Rarely See
Somewhere between the farm and the bag, someone made choices about which producers to work with and on what terms. Those decisions affect more than ethics. They affect consistency. A buying relationship built over multiple seasons with the same growers tends to produce steadier quality than one assembled fresh each year from whatever is available, because the roaster understands the specific characteristics of that farm’s beans and can anticipate how a new harvest will behave.
Sustainability claims attached to sourcing are common in the coffee industry and vary widely in what they actually verify. Some describe environmental practices in cultivation. Others describe fair compensation to growers. Few consumers have the means to confirm any particular claim independently, which means trust in sourcing is largely trust in a relationship the buyer cannot personally observe. That trust is worth being conscious of, even without a way to fully audit it.
The Roast Is a Decision, Not a Default
By the time beans reach a roaster, the raw agricultural product still has to be transformed into something drinkable. Roasting is where much of the character people associate with a particular coffee actually gets set. The same beans roasted lighter will taste noticeably different from those roasted darker, and the timing of that process affects everything from acidity to body to the specific notes a drinker will pick out.
Freshness compounds this. Coffee begins losing its aromatic compounds within days of roasting, which is why beans roasted recently and used soon after tend to taste noticeably brighter than beans that have been sitting for weeks, regardless of how good the roast itself was. A person who orders whatever is available at that moment is depending on the seller’s actual roasting cadence, whether beans move quickly or sit in inventory.

Grinding Changes Everything Again
Beans do not finish losing character at the roast. Ground coffee stales considerably faster than whole beans, because grinding exposes far more surface area to air. A bag of pre-ground coffee that has been sitting on a shelf, even briefly, has typically lost more of its original character than whole beans would have in the same span.
This is why grinding immediately before brewing produces a noticeably different result than grinding days or weeks in advance. It also explains why people who care about the outcome tend to invest in a decent grinder before they invest in an elaborate brewing method. The equipment that touches the bean last, right before hot water does, has an outsized effect on what ends up in the cup.
The Ritual as a Daily Structure
Beyond flavor, the process of making coffee functions as a small piece of structure in an otherwise unstructured morning. Measuring beans, grinding them, waiting for water to reach the right temperature, watching the pour, all of it occupies a few minutes that many people treat as a deliberate pause before the day’s obligations begin.
That pause is arguably as much of what people are buying as the beverage itself. A rushed cup of coffee grabbed on the way out the door serves the same caffeine function as a slower one prepared at home, but it does not serve the same psychological one. The ritual has value independent of the drink, which is part of why people who could easily buy coffee already made still choose to prepare it themselves.

What Is a Food and Beverage Exhibition?
A Food and Beverage Exhibition is a professional trade event where businesses involved in food production, beverages, packaging, processing equipment, ingredients, and distribution gather to showcase their latest products and services. These exhibitions are designed to encourage networking, business development, and knowledge sharing among industry professionals.
Unlike traditional consumer expos, trade exhibitions focus on creating business opportunities by connecting exhibitors with qualified buyers, wholesalers, retailers, hotel chains, restaurants, and import-export companies.
Visitors attending these exhibitions can explore thousands of products, attend educational seminars, discover innovative technologies, and build relationships with trusted suppliers from around the world.
